Abstract

The present invention is a method of treating a standing water system comprising the administration to the standing water system of an admixture comprising calcium hypochlorite and borate salts. The method of treating a standing water system provides free chlorine to the system more efficiently than prior art methods, stabilizes the pH of the standing water system, and reduces the undesired side effects of the addition of calcium hypochlorite alone.

Claims

AMENDED CLAIMS[received by the International Bureau on 3 April 1997 (03.04.97); original claims 1, 4 and 5 amended; new claims 8-20 added; remaining claims unchanged (3 pages)]
1. A method of reducing microbial growth in a standing water system comprising the administration of an admixture comprising an effective amount of calcium hypochlorite and an effective amount of a mixture comprising borate salt and boric acid.
2. The method of Claim 1 wherein the admixture is administered to the standing water system so that the final concentration of the admixture is between approximately 0.5 and 10 pounds per 10,000 gallons of water.
3. The method of Claim 2 wherein the concentration of the admixture in the standing water system is between approximately 1 and 5 pounds per 10,000 gallons of water.
4. The method of Claim 1 wherein the borate salt comprises, sodium tetraborate pentahydrate, sodium tetraborate octahydrate, sodium tetraborate decahydrate, lithium tetraborate pentahydrate, or potassium tetraborate octahydrate.
5. The method of Claim 4 wherein the borate salt is sodium tetraborate octahydrate.
6. The method of Claim 4 wherein the borate salt is a mixture of sodium pentaborate and boric acid.
7. The method of Claim 1 wherein the calcium hypochlorite in the admixture is between approximately 60% and 80% by weight.
8. A method of reducing calcification of a water filter of a standing water system, comprising the administration of an admixture comprising an effective amount of calcium hypochlorite and an effective amount of a borate salt.
9. The method of Claim 8 wherein the admixture is administered to the standing water system so that the final concentration of the admixture is between approximately 0.5 and 10 pounds per 10,000 gallons of water.
10. The method of Claim 9 wherein the concentration of the admixture in the standing water system is between approximately 1 and 5 pounds per 10,000 gallons of water.
1 1. The method of Claim 8 wherein the borate salt comprises, sodium tetraborate pentahydrate, sodium tetraborate octahydrate, sodium tetraborate decahydrate, lithium tetraborate pentahydrate, or potassium tetraborate octahydrate.
12. The method of Claim 8 wherein the borate salt is sodium tetraborate octahydrate.
13. The method of Claim 8 wherein the borate salt is sodium pentaborate and the admixture further comprises boric acid.
14. The method of Claim 8 wherein the calcium hypochlorite in the admixture is between approximately 60% and 80% by weight.
15. A method of stabilizing the pH of a standing water system, comprising the administration of an admixture comprising an effective amount of calcium hypochlorite and an effective amount of a borate salt.
16. The method of Claim 15 wherein the admixture is administered to the standing water system so that the final concentration of the admixture is between approximately 0.5 and 10 pounds per 10,000 gallons of water.
17. The method of Claim 16 wherein the concentration of the admixture in the standing water system is between approximately 1 and 5 pounds per 10,000 gallons of water.
18. The method of Claim 15 wherein the borate salt comprises, sodium tetraborate pentahydrate, sodium tetraborate octahydrate, sodium tetraborate decahydrate, lithium tetraborate pentahydrate, or potassium tetraborate octahydrate.
19. The method of Claim 15 wherein the borate salt is sodium tetraborate octahydrate.
20. The method of Claim 15 wherein the calcium hypochlorite in the admixture is between approximately 60% and 80% by weight.
